USI women’s runners surge in poll; men slip one spot

The University of Southern Indiana women’s cross country team jumped four spots to No. 11 in the latest U.S.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ches’ Association Top 25 Coaches’ Poll, while the Screaming Eagles slipped one spot to No. 6 in the men’s Top 25.

 

USI’s women are coming off a strong showing at the Greater Louisville Classic this past Saturday that saw them finish 20th out of 30 teams, including third in a stout NCAA Division II field that featured five nationally-ranked teams.

 

The Eagles, who moved to No. 4 in the latest USTFCCCA Midwest Region rankings, are one of three Great Lakes Valley Conference squads and seven Midwest Region teams to find a spot in the latest Top 25 poll.

 

GLVC foes Bellarmine University and Lewis University each lost ground in this week’s ranking. The Knights fell three spots to No. 13, while the Flyers slipped two spots to No. 15.

 

Midwest Region foe Hillsdale College continued its hold on the nation’s No. 1 spot, while Grand Valley State held its spot at No. 3. Northern Michigan University (No. 9) and Ashland University (No. 24) rounded out the Midwest Region’s representation in the women’s rankings.

 

USI’s men also are coming off a strong finish at the Greater Louisville Classic. The Eagles finished 10th out of 24 teams, one spot behind No. 1 Grand Valley State.

 

The University of Wisconsin-Parkside fell two spots to No. 14 to join the Eagles as the only two GLVC teams in the men’s Top 25. Grand Valley State (No. 1) and Saginaw Valley State University (No. 22) rounded out the Midwest Region teams in this week’s rankings.

 

The Eagles return to action October 17 when they compete at the University of Evansville Invitational at Angel Mounds. The GLVC Championships are October 24 in Somers, Wisconsin, while the NCAA II Midwest Region Championships return to Evansville and Angel Mounds November 7. The NCAA II National Championships are November 21 in Joplin, Missouri.
